Understanding Current Toyota RAV4 Lengths
The latest generation of the Toyota RAV4, specifically the 2024 model year, maintains a consistent and practical exterior length designed for modern drivers. Most trims of the 2024 RAV4 feature an overall bumper-to-bumper length of 180.9 inches (4595 mm). This measurement includes the front and rear bumpers, representing the furthest points of the vehicle from end to end.

Standard Trims and Their Dimensions
For popular trims like the LE, XLE, XLE Premium, Limited, and various Hybrid models (LE Hybrid, XLE Hybrid, SE Hybrid, XSE Hybrid, Limited Hybrid), you can rely on this 180.9-inch figure. This length strikes an excellent balance, offering ample interior space for passengers and cargo while remaining agile enough for urban environments. It’s a dimension optimized for maneuverability and ease of parking.
- Typical 2024 Toyota RAV4 Length: 180.9 inches (4595 mm)
- This length is common across most gasoline and hybrid variants.
- It represents the maximum exterior dimension, critical for garage fit and parking.
Length Variations: Adventure and TRD Off-Road Models
While the 180.9-inch length is standard for most, certain specialized RAV4 trims have a slightly different measurement due to unique bumper designs tailored for off-road capability. The Adventure and TRD Off-Road models of the 2024 RAV4 are marginally longer.
These models feature more robust or distinctive front and rear bumpers that slightly extend their overall length. This subtle difference is usually around half an inch, but it’s worth noting for absolute precision.
- 2024 Toyota RAV4 Adventure Length: 181.5 inches (4610 mm)
- 2024 Toyota RAV4 TRD Off-Road Length: 181.5 inches (4610 mm)
- This minor increase accommodates their rugged styling and enhanced approach/departure angles.
Despite these minor variations, the current RAV4 generation is known for its consistent and manageable footprint. Whether you choose a standard trim or an off-road variant, you’re getting a vehicle whose length is well-suited for a wide range of driving conditions and parking scenarios.
Toyota RAV4 Lengths Across Generations (2000s to Present)
The Toyota RAV4 has evolved significantly over its lifespan, and its exterior dimensions, particularly its length, reflect these changes. Understanding how the RAV4’s length has shifted across generations provides valuable context, especially if you’re comparing a newer model to an older one, or considering a used RAV4.
Evolution of RAV4 Lengths by Generation
The RAV4 started as a more compact vehicle and grew in size to meet consumer demands for more interior space and SUV presence. Below is a breakdown of the typical exterior lengths for major RAV4 generations available in North America, focusing on the more common four-door models and including any rear-mounted spare tires where applicable, as these impact overall length.
- Fifth Generation (2019 – Present):
- Most models: 180.9 inches (4595 mm)
- Adventure/TRD Off-Road: 181.5 inches (4610 mm)
- This generation features a longer, more angular design compared to its predecessor.
- Fourth Generation (2013 – 2018):
- Standard length: 179.9 inches (4569 mm)
- This generation saw a significant growth spurt, moving to an internal spare tire and offering a more traditional SUV stance.
- Third Generation (2006 – 2012):
- Approximate length (including rear-mounted spare tire): 181.1 – 181.9 inches (4600 – 4620 mm)
- This generation was notable for offering an optional third row and featured a prominent rear-mounted spare tire, making its overall length quite similar to the current generation, despite its older design.
- Second Generation (2001 – 2005):
- Approximate length (4-door, including rear-mounted spare tire): 171.1 inches (4346 mm)
- Still relatively compact, this generation continued with the externally mounted spare tire, which factored into its overall dimension.
- First Generation (1996 – 2000):
- Approximate length (4-door, including rear-mounted spare tire): 163.6 inches (4155 mm)
- The original RAV4 was considerably shorter, reflecting its roots as a pioneering compact crossover designed for nimble handling.
As you can see, the RAV4 has consistently offered a practical length, evolving from its sub-165-inch roots to its current size that balances spaciousness with urban agility. The decision to move the spare tire from external to internal for the fourth generation, for instance, impacted how overall length could be designed without sacrificing interior room.
Practical Impact of RAV4 Dimensions on Driving & Parking
Understanding the exact length of your Toyota RAV4 isn’t just about trivia; it has tangible implications for your daily driving experience, especially in urban environments. While generally considered a compact SUV, its length still plays a significant role in how it feels behind the wheel and where it can comfortably go.

Navigating Urban Environments and Parking Spots
The RAV4’s length, typically ranging from 180 to 182 inches, positions it well for a balance of interior space and exterior maneuverability. It’s shorter than many mid-size SUVs, making it less intimidating to park than, say, a Highlander, but certainly longer than a typical compact sedan or a subcompact SUV like the C-HR.
- Parallel Parking: While modern RAV4s come equipped with features like rearview cameras and parking sensors, their length still requires a bit more space than smaller vehicles. Practice and awareness of your vehicle’s rear end are key.
- Tight Turns: The RAV4 generally boasts a respectable turning radius for its class, but in very tight multi-story parking garages or crowded city streets, its full length can still require a wider swing.
- City Traffic: Its size is usually manageable in heavy traffic, not feeling overly bulky or cumbersome. It offers a commanding view without the full-size SUV footprint.
Drivers coming from smaller cars will notice the extra length, particularly when judging distances for parking. However, those downsizing from larger vehicles will appreciate the RAV4’s more nimble feel.
Fitting into Garages and Driveways
One common concern for any vehicle owner is whether their car will fit comfortably in their garage or on their driveway. The RAV4’s length is generally very accommodating for most standard residential garages.
- Standard Garage Depth: A typical single-car garage usually has a depth of at least 20 feet (240 inches). With a RAV4 measuring around 180-182 inches, you should have ample room to spare – often 4-5 feet – for walking around the front or back, or even storing items.
- Older or Smaller Garages: If you have an older home or a particularly shallow garage, it’s always wise to measure your garage’s depth before purchase. While rare, some older garages might be tighter.
- Driveway Parking: The RAV4’s length rarely poses an issue for driveways. However, if you have a particularly short driveway that opens directly onto a busy street, consider how much overhang you might have and if it obstructs sidewalks or traffic.
Always remember that bumper styles and accessories (like a tow hitch) can add a few extra inches to the overall length, so factor these into your measurements.
How to Verify Specific RAV4 Model Year Dimensions
Given that RAV4 dimensions can subtly shift between generations, model years, and even specific trims, it’s crucial to know how to pinpoint the exact measurements for the vehicle you own or are considering. Relying on official and reputable sources will provide the most accurate information.
Leveraging Official Sources for Accuracy
The most reliable place to find your RAV4’s precise dimensions is directly from the manufacturer or through official documentation that came with your vehicle. This ensures you’re getting data specific to your model year and trim level.
- Toyota’s Official Website: For current models, Toyota.com provides detailed specifications under the “Specs” or “Build & Price” sections. For past models, you can often find archived information or search their site for specific model years.
- Owner’s Manual: Your vehicle’s owner’s manual is an invaluable resource. It contains a comprehensive specifications section that lists all key dimensions, including overall length, width, height, and wheelbase, specific to your exact vehicle.
- Reputable Automotive Review Sites: Websites like Edmunds, Kelley Blue Book (KBB), and Car and Driver meticulously document vehicle specifications for various model years. Be sure to select the correct year and trim when using these sites.
Always cross-reference information if possible, especially if you’re making a critical decision based on a few inches.
Quick Checks for Used Models
If you’re in the market for a used RAV4, verifying dimensions is just as important. Small differences in bumper design or trim-specific body kits can sometimes alter the overall length slightly.
- VIN Lookup Services: Many online services allow you to enter a vehicle’s V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) to pull up detailed specifications, including dimensions, specific to that particular car.
- Dealer Specifications: If you’re buying from a dealership, ask them to provide the official spec sheet for the specific VIN of the vehicle you’re interested in.
- Visual Inspection for Trim Differences: For certain generations, “Adventure” or “TRD Off-Road” trims might feature slightly different front or rear bumpers that can add an inch or two compared to standard trims. A quick visual comparison or specific search for that trim can clarify.
While physically measuring a car is an option, it’s often less precise than consulting official documentation. Always start with trusted digital or printed sources for the most accurate numbers.
